QString MessagingHelper::addressListToString(const QMessageAddressList &alist)
{
    QString ret;

    for (int i = 0; i < alist.size(); i++) {
        if (i != 0)
            ret += DELIMETER_EMAIL;

            ret += alist.at(i).addressee();
        }

    return ret;
}

QMessageAddressList MessagingHelper::stringToAddressList(const QString &astring)
{
    QMessageAddressList ret;
    int i = 0;

    while(1) {
        QString str = astring.section(DELIMETER_EMAIL, i, i);
        i++;
        if (str.length()) {
            QMessageAddress address(QMessageAddress::Phone, str);
            ret.append(address);
        } else
            break;
    }

    return ret;
}

bool QMessageService::send(QMessage &message)
{
	if (d_ptr->_active) {
		return false;
	}
	
	d_ptr->_active = true;
	d_ptr->_error = QMessageManager::NoError;
	
    bool retVal = true;	
    
    d_ptr->_state = QMessageService::ActiveState;
    emit stateChanged(d_ptr->_state);
    
    QMessageAccountId accountId = message.parentAccountId();
    QMessage::Type msgType = QMessage::NoType;

    // Check message type
    if (message.type() == QMessage::AnyType || message.type() == QMessage::NoType) {
        QMessage::TypeFlags types = QMessage::NoType;
        if (accountId.isValid()) {
            // ParentAccountId was defined => Message type can be read
            // from parent account
            QMessageAccount account = QMessageAccount(accountId);
            QMessage::TypeFlags types = account.messageTypes();
            if (types & QMessage::Sms) {
                msgType = QMessage::Sms;
            } else if (types & QMessage::Mms) {
                msgType = QMessage::Mms;
            } else if (types & QMessage::Email) {
                msgType = QMessage::Email;
            }
        }
        if (msgType == QMessage::NoType) {
            d_ptr->_error = QMessageManager::ConstraintFailure;
            retVal = false;
        }
    }

    if (retVal) {
        // Check account
        if (!accountId.isValid()) {
            accountId = QMessageAccount::defaultAccount(message.type());
            if (!accountId.isValid()) {
                d_ptr->_error = QMessageManager::InvalidId;
                retVal = false;
            }
        }
    }

    QMessageAccount account(accountId);
    if (retVal) {
        // Check account/message type compatibility
        if (!(account.messageTypes() & message.type()) && (msgType == QMessage::NoType)) {
            d_ptr->_error = QMessageManager::ConstraintFailure;
            retVal = false;
        }
    }
    
    if (retVal) {
        // Check recipients
        QMessageAddressList recipients = message.to() + message.bcc() + message.cc();
        if (recipients.isEmpty()) {
            d_ptr->_error = QMessageManager::ConstraintFailure;
            return false;
        }
    }
    
    if (retVal) {
        QMessage outgoing(message);

        // Set default account if unset
        if (!outgoing.parentAccountId().isValid()) {
            outgoing.setParentAccountId(accountId);
        }

        if (outgoing.type() == QMessage::AnyType || outgoing.type() == QMessage::NoType) {
            outgoing.setType(msgType);
        }

        if (account.messageTypes() & QMessage::Sms) {
            retVal = d_ptr->sendSMS(outgoing);
        } else if (account.messageTypes() & QMessage::Mms) {
            retVal = d_ptr->sendMMS(outgoing);
        } else if (account.messageTypes() & QMessage::Email) {
            retVal = d_ptr->sendEmail(outgoing);
        }

        QMessagePrivate* privateMessage = QMessagePrivate::implementation(message);
        privateMessage->_id = outgoing.id();
    }
    
    if (retVal == false) {
        d_ptr->setFinished(retVal);
    }
    return retVal;
}

void MessageSender::send()
{
//! [associate-account]
    QString accountName(accountCombo->currentText());
    if (accountName.isEmpty()) {
        QMessageBox::warning(0, tr("Missing information"), tr("No account is selected for transmission"));
        return;
    }

    QMessage message;

    QPair<QMessage::Type, QMessageAccountId> details = accountDetails[accountName];
    message.setType(details.first);
    message.setParentAccountId(details.second);
//! [associate-account]

//! [set-recipients]
    QString to(toEdit->text());
    if (to.isEmpty()) {
        QMessageBox::warning(0, tr("Missing information"), tr("Please enter a recipient address"));
        return;
    }

    // Find the address type to use for this message
    QMessageAddress::Type addrType(message.type() == QMessage::Email ? QMessageAddress::Email : QMessageAddress::Phone);

    QMessageAddressList toList;
    foreach (const QString &item, to.split(QRegExp("\\s"), QString::SkipEmptyParts)) {
        toList.append(QMessageAddress(addrType, item));
    }
    message.setTo(toList);
//! [set-recipients]

//! [set-properties]
    if (message.type() == QMessage::Email) {
        QString subject(subjectEdit->text());
        if (subject.isEmpty()) {
            QMessageBox::warning(0, tr("Missing information"), tr("Please enter a subject"));
            return;
        }
        message.setSubject(subject);
    }

    QString text(textEdit->toPlainText());
    if (text.isEmpty()) {
        QMessageBox::warning(0, tr("Missing information"), tr("Please enter a message"));
        return;
    }
    message.setBody(text);
//! [set-properties]

//! [add-attachments]
    if (message.type() != QMessage::Sms) {
        if (attachmentsList->count()) {
            QStringList paths;
            for (int i = 0; i < attachmentsList->count(); ++i) {
                paths.append(attachmentsList->item(i)->text());
            }

            message.appendAttachments(paths);
        }
    }
//! [add-attachments]

//! [send-message]
    sendButton->setEnabled(false);
    if (service.send(message)) {
        sendId = message.id();
    } else {
        sendButton->setEnabled(true);
        QMessageBox::warning(0, tr("Failed"), tr("Unable to send message"));
    }
//! [send-message]
}
